Подстановка элемента методом appendChild() 
		
		
		
		Доброго времени суток! 
	Прошу помочь новичку - профильтровал много информации - но без толку. Понимаю, что надо учиться, но время поджимает, надо сдавать сайт. Вообщем надо вставить блок с соц кнопками и комментариями ВК в лайтбокс http://test-site.name/gallery/fotoal...-prodvizhenie/ Получилось следующее(последний вариант): function custommmbox(fancybox,element){ var fancybox=document.getElementById('fancybox-wrap'); var element=document.createElement('DIV'); element.id='custombox-wrap'; element.innerHTML='<div></div><div id="vk_comments"></div>'; if (fancybox!='') document.write(fancybox.appendChild(element)); } Скрипт подкл. в <head>, вызываю функцию в <body>. Chrome 35.0 в консоли выдаёт: Can't read property 'appendChild' of null. ((( :help:  | 
	
		
 PavelVino, 
	пока ваш код ... не код ... у вашего "лайтбокса" есть документация http://fancyapps.com/fancybox/ и один из примеров так и назвается добавить свою информацию Append custom content но глядя на ваш код вам лучше в раздел работа  | 
	
		
 рони, 
	Благодарю за ответ и ссылки.  | 
| Часовой пояс GMT +3, время: 13:45. |